If what appears inevitable happens and we get a replacement coach, I wouldn't be getting carried away thinking all the problems will be resolved.

There are deeper problems with the club management which will not go away.

First is the lack of ambition in player recruitment, where there is too much reliance on B-list players from Australia in combination with "home grown" young players. In my view far too much faith has been invested in players like Smithies, Partington, Havard and Smith, who after showing initial promise have become fully exposed as not good enough this season. Only Byrne and Shorrocks are still on an upward curve from what I have seen, and there is no guarantee they will make the required improvements.

Scrum half and hooker positions must be occupied by leading players in the competition if we are to have any chance of the trophies, yet we are told it is club management who are telling the coach to persevere with the current incumbents despite the glaring deficiencies in their games.

I think it will take the rumoured change of ownership to sort out these fundamentals.
